Russian general who fought in Mariupol received position

Lieutenant General Andrei Mordvichev officially replaced Colonel General Alexander Lapin as commander of the Central Military District.

The corresponding entry appeared in the Base “Spark” and in the Unified State Register of Legal Entities

The appointment of Mordvichev was reported in mid -January by State Duma deputy Dmitry Sablin.

“I congratulate Andrei Mordvichev on the appointment of a central military district to the post of commander. A war general, a brave man. Wounded during the liberation of Mariupol, returned to operation today at the front line with his fighters,” Sablin wrote on his website on January 15th.

Mordvichev previously commanded the 8th Army, led the army units in battles in Mariupol.

General Lapin, until the end of October last year, held the post of commander of the district and grouping of Russian troops “Center” in the military operation in Ukraine in early January Lapin was appointed chief of the Ground Headquarters of the Ground Forces of the Armed Forces.

In October, Lapina was criticized by the head of Chechnya Ramzan Kadyrov, who called him a “Dicerrier.” He accused him of crisis in the Liman direction. According to Kadyrov, he warned of the dangers of the head of the General Staff Valery Gerasimov, but he “assured that he did not doubt Lapin’s general talent.”

“A week later, Lapin transfers his headquarters to Starobelsk, a hundred kilometers from his subordinates, and he sees herself in Lugansk. How can the units can quickly manage, being 150 km from them? Due to the lack of elementary military logistics today, today we left several settlements and a large section of the territory, ”Kadyrov wrote on October 1 and said that Lapina was“ covered at the top of leaders in the General Staff. ”

October 27, Kadyrov again criticized Lapina and said that the general was to blame for the breakthrough of the Armed Forces of the Armed Forces in the area of ​​the settlements of Turn, Torskoye and Yampolovka.

On October 29, the Grozny television channel announced the departure of the general from the post of commander of the Group “Center”.

In the Kremlin, commenting on Lapin’s criticism, they called on to do without “emotions.”

“Even at difficult moments, probably, emotions should be excluded without any assessments,” said Dmitry Peskov, spokesman for Russian President.
